How to fill out why plan your estate:

01
Start by assessing your assets: Make a list of all your assets, including properties, investments, bank accounts, insurance policies, and valuable possessions. This will give you a clear idea of what needs to be included in your estate plan.
02
Identify your beneficiaries: Decide who you want to inherit your assets after your passing. This can include family members, friends, charities, or organizations. Be sure to consider any specific wishes or circumstances for each beneficiary.
03
Choose an executor: An executor is the person responsible for managing your estate after you pass away. It is important to select someone you trust who will follow your wishes and handle the distribution of assets and debts.
04
Consider guardianship: If you have minor children, it is crucial to name a guardian who will be responsible for their care in case both parents pass away. Make sure to discuss this decision with the potential guardian beforehand.
05
Plan for incapacity: In addition to handling your assets after your passing, it is essential to plan for any potential incapacity. This includes appointing someone to make medical and financial decisions on your behalf if you are unable to do so.
06
Consult with professionals: Estate planning can be complex, so it is advisable to seek guidance from an estate planning attorney or financial advisor. They can help ensure your estate plan is legally sound and tailored to your specific needs and goals.

Who needs to plan their estate?

01
Everyone: Estate planning is not only for the wealthy or elderly. Regardless of your age, marital status, or financial status, having an estate plan in place is crucial. It ensures that your assets are distributed as per your wishes, minimizes potential conflicts among beneficiaries, and provides for the well-being of your loved ones.
02
Parents: If you have dependent children, estate planning becomes even more important. It allows you to name a guardian for your children and ensure their financial needs are met in case of your untimely passing.
03
Business owners: If you own a business, estate planning is essential to ensure a smooth transition of ownership and management. It helps protect your business assets and allows for continuity even after your passing.
04
Individuals with specific healthcare wishes: If you have specific healthcare wishes or preferences, such as end-of-life care or organ donation, estate planning allows you to communicate and legally enforce these desires.
05
Those with substantial assets or complex financial situations: If you have a significant amount of assets or own multiple properties, estate planning can help minimize taxes, protect your wealth, and ensure a clear and efficient distribution of assets.
Remember, estate planning is a proactive approach that provides peace of mind and protects your loved ones. It allows you to remain in control of your assets and ensures that your wishes are carried out when you are no longer able to do so.

Estate planning is the process of arranging and deciding how your assets will be distributed and managed after your passing.
Anyone with assets and property should consider estate planning. It is especially important for those with dependents and significant assets.
You can fill out estate planning documents such as wills, trusts, and power of attorney forms with the assistance of a legal professional.
The purpose of estate planning is to ensure that your wishes are carried out after your passing and to minimize taxes and potential conflicts among beneficiaries.
Estate planning documents typically include details of assets, beneficiaries, guardians for dependents, and healthcare wishes.
